Synthesizer Design PrincipleWhen a violinist draws a bow slowly across a string, the sound starts gradually and lingers. When a guitarist plucks a string, the sound starts instantly and fades away. In music theory, we call this articulation (staccato vs. legato). In synthesis, we use a Volume Envelope (ADSR) to sculpt these shapes over time.
An envelope shapes how a sound's volume changes from the moment a note is triggered to the moment it is released. It has four stages:
1. Attack (A)
2. Decay (D)
3. Sustain (S)
4. Release (R)
Envelope Tip: Try setting the Attack slider to 1000ms. Notice how the notes slowly swell into existence instead of starting with an immediate, sharp edge. This is how synthesizers emulate woodwinds, violins, or ambient backing pads!
